Abstract

The utility model discloses a detection instrument convenient for maintenance, which comprises a detection shell and a connection structure, wherein the left side of the detection shell is provided with a connection shell, and the connection structure is arranged at the bottom of the connection shell and the left side of the detection shell; the connecting structure comprises a fixing seat, fixing blocks are fixed on the left side and the right side of the inside of the fixing seat through bolts, a limiting seat is fixed in the middle of the fixing block through bolts, a clamping groove is formed in the limiting seat, and a clamping block is movably clamped in the clamping groove; telescopic rods are inserted into the left side and the right side of the inside of the fixed block, a connecting spring is sleeved outside each telescopic rod, and rubber blocks are bonded on the left side and the right side of each telescopic rod; the supporting block is inserted in the left side of the fixing seat. Drawings
FIG. 1 is a sectional view of the structure of the present invention;
FIG. 2 is an enlarged schematic view of the structure A shown in FIG. 1;
fig. 3 is an enlarged schematic structural view of the rubber block, the telescopic rod and the connecting spring shown in fig. 2 of the present invention.
In the figure: 1 detects casing, 2 display screen, 3 control switch, 4 louvres, 5 connect the shell, 6 electric telescopic handle, 7 stopper, 8 fixing bases, 9 connecting blocks, 10 fixed blocks, 11 spacing seats, 12 draw-in grooves, 13 fixture blocks, 14 rubber blocks, 15 telescopic links, 16 connecting spring.

Referring to fig. 1-3, the inspection instrument convenient for maintenance in this embodiment includes an inspection casing 1 and a connection structure, wherein a connection casing 5 is installed on the left side of the inspection casing 1, and the connection structure is installed at the bottom of the connection casing 5 and on the left side of the inspection casing 1.
The connecting structure comprises a fixing seat 8, fixing blocks 10 are fixed on the left side and the right side of the inside of the fixing seat 8 through bolts, a limiting seat 11 is fixed in the middle of each fixing block 10 through bolts, a clamping groove 12 is formed in each limiting seat 11, and a clamping block 13 is movably clamped in each clamping groove 12.
In this embodiment, a display screen 2 is integrally formed on the right side of the front of the detection housing 1, and a control switch 3 is integrally formed on the right side of the display screen 2 in the detection housing 1.
The display screen 2 and the control switch 3 are well-known technologies, and need not be described in detail in this application.
In this embodiment, the detection housing 1 is provided with heat dissipation holes 4 at the lower part of the right front left side, and the heat dissipation holes 4 are made in a rectangular shape.
Wherein, louvre 4 can help detecting casing 1 inside quick heat dissipation after the inside operating time of detecting instrument is long, and then promotes advantages such as detecting instrument life.
In this embodiment, 5 bottom left and right sides equal bolt fastening of connect shell has connecting block 9, and connecting block 9 bottom and fixture block 13 weld.
Wherein, the connecting block 9 can make the connecting shell 5 and the spacing seat 11 be connected more firmly.
In this embodiment, the inside left and right sides of fixed block 10 all is pegged graft and is had telescopic link 15, and the outside cover of telescopic link 15 is equipped with connecting spring 16, and the 15 left and right sides of telescopic link all bonds and has block rubber 14.
Wherein, the rubber block 14 can reduce the friction force generated by the rubber block 13 and the connecting spring 16 when the telescopic rod 15 and the connecting spring 16 are telescopic.
In this embodiment, 8 left sides of fixing base are pegged graft and are had the supporting shoe, and the supporting shoe top is pegged graft and is had electric telescopic handle 6, and the welding of 6 tops of electric telescopic handle has stopper 7.
Wherein, the electric telescopic rod 6 drives the limit block 7 to be attached to one side of the connecting shell 5, so that the connecting shell 5 can be more firmly connected with the detection shell 1 in a limiting way
The working principle of the above embodiment is as follows:
when the inside damage of instrumentation, when needing the workman to maintain the key structure in the connecting shell 5, 6 functions of electric telescopic handle drive stopper 7 upwards displacement to suitable position this moment, the workman is manual to take up connecting shell 5 this moment, can make fixture block 13 break away from draw-in groove 12 when connecting shell 5 produces and rocks, connecting block 9 breaks away from the fixed block 10 this moment and accomplishes the dismantlement and makes things convenient for the workman to maintain instrumentation fast, wherein telescopic link 15, coupling spring 16 and rubber block 14 all play nimble spacing effect to connecting block 9.
